Smudging refers to the use of incense with white sage and other herbs to purify spaces during prayer ceremonies. In addition to white sage, cedar and sweet grass are also used, and it is said to be burned in an abalone shell. Modern smudging has merged with the culture of incense from around the world, and smudging seems to be done in a way that suits each person's taste. For example, palo santo burned by South American shamans during prayers is used for smudging together with white sage, and it is sometimes mixed with sandalwood and agarwood from Southeast Asia.
It seems that in Western Europe, Japanese incense sticks are also used in a similar way, especially among those who are highly conscious of self-management. It is said to be a "purification method" that uses the smoke from burning dried sage and resin to purify all evil spirits, and it began as a ritual practice used by Native Americans (Indians) for over 1,000 years.
